The Financial Systems Analyst is responsible for the administration, maintenance, and optimization of the financial planning and analysis system, ensuring data integrity, user support, and continuous improvement of financial processes.
The incumbent should be detail oriented and technically skilled with expertise in Prophix or another similar financial planning software, with excellent anal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ills and the ability to manage multiple priorities across teams.
- Administers and maintains the Prophix financial system, including user access, data integrations, and system configurations.
- Collaborates with Finance, IT, and other departments to gather requirements and implement budgeting, forecasting, and reporting solutions.
- Designs and develops financial models, dashboards, and reports within Prophix to support strategic decision-making.
- Troubleshoots system issues, performs root cause analysis, and implements solutions to ensure system reliability and performance.
- Provides training and support to end-users, ensuring effective use of Prophix tools and features.
- Leads or supports system upgrades, enhancements, and testing efforts.
- Ensures data accuracy and integrity across all financial systems and reports.
- Documents system processes, configurations, and user guides.
- Stays current with Prophix updates and best practices to recommend improvements.
- Performs other related duties as required and assigned.
- Education:
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Information Systems, or related field. - Experience:
4 years of experience in financial systems; preferred experience with ERP systems and Prophix. - Strong understanding of financial planning, budgeting, and forecasting processes.
- Proficient in Excel and experienced with SQL or data integration tools.
